Fairey Aviation was formed by Richard Fairey in July 1915 to produce the Short 827.

Fairey developed it own aircraft, several gems among a list of average aircraft known for their awkward appearance.  The company's largest facility was the Great Western Aerodrome at Harmondsworth.

A government forced sell-out to Westland ended Fairey Aviation in 1960.  Fairey's legacy is London Heathrow Airport built on the site of the Great Western Aerodrome.
